The move into online gambling by electronics and movie entertainment firm Sony continues after the company just filed a patent for a Sony Esports wagering platform! With the rise of Esports fuelled by the pandemic, Sony sees the betting side of the world’s latest form of online entertainment as a profitable venture with markets such as Tekken 7 and Call of Duty Warzone already earmarked for real-time betting odds!

Esports Odds Presented to Players Using Computer Simulations!

In the patent, Sony mentions several features for its new platform which already many assume will launch on Sony products such the PlayStation 5. Here are some of the features mentioned in the patent:

  • Real Time Esports Betting Odds: The new Esports platform will give game console players Esports odds in real time – these may be flash odds while players are playing other games, on a scroll bar, and most definitely when players click to access the betting interface!
  • Updated Odds: The platform will derive odds from previous/past Esports games, which is how most sports betting and other Esports betting companies also derive their odds from!
  • Quick Access: Players will have ‘quick access’ to these odds via a betting panel that will need to be configured to accept a variety of payment and withdrawal method!
  • Double Down: Betting fans can cash out after they win or use a ‘double down’ feature so when they win a bet, they double down by betting again at the click of a button!

Additional Odds: There will also be pari-mutuel odds included on the system which means players in a betting community can make bets with each other which is very much like the Betfair marketplace!
